Household of Margaret Fairgrieve

She is married to George Mason.

They got married on October 31, 1870 at Melrose, Roxburghshire, Scotland, she was 25 years old.Source 4


Notes about Margaret Fairgrieve

1. Cant find any record of Margaret and George after they marry
